learn more.WHAT YOU'LL BE RESPONSIBLE FOR IN THIS ROLE - - -The
Bagger Operator is responsible for the set up and operation of
automated bagging equipment in a safe and efficient manner within
the North Shortcuts area. - - -
- Verify Bagger set-up with the scheduled production run, set
machine controls accordingly, and change scoops as required -
-
- Ensure that proper packaging supplies (bag rolls / bag stacks /
bag seals) are positioned to assigned workstation - -
- Manually load reel of bag seals, load rolls, or stacks of bags
onto bag machine feeder as required - -
- Operate bagging machines, monitor the bagging process which
feeds pre-weighed carrots into slots, bags carrots, and feeds full
bags into quick lock machine - -
- Ensure full bags are properly closed, monitor bag quality,
remove non-conforming bags, and perform quality checks - -
- Measure amount of water injected into package and periodically
adjusts, change and adjust scales as required - -
- Conduct routine equipment inspections and preventative
maintenance tasks to identify unsafe conditions, defects or needed
repairs - -
- Responds to metal detector by stopping machine, pulling bag,
and finding item that triggered detector - -
- At direction of plant manager, change bags using proper process
to stop machine, obtain and load correct bag - -
- Maintain a clean, organized work environment and replenish
supplies as needed - -
